Here's what I wrote about the difference between the two versions, when I beat this game last year:

 

In the [hard] version, enemies move faster, you don't get nearly as many bullets, and health isn't recharged before boss fights. (Also, the "arrest" graphic on the splash screen before each stage has been removed.)

 

It should be pretty easy to tell the difference. Zylon, is your "easy" copy a US release? If so, that confirms that both the easy and hard versions were released stateside. (The "easy" cart that's been dumped is a Euro cart.)

I believe there are five, IIRC. BTW, I found that playing through and beating the easy version was a big help when taking on the hard version.

 

The hard version of the game is challenging at first, but once I got the hang of it, I found it was mostly pretty straightforward. The last boss was tough in the hard version, though, since it's difficult to get there with enough bullets.
